Eibach springs the same? Prodrive / Pro Kit?
are the Eibachs PRODRIVE springs the same as the Eibachs Pro Kit springs that I see being sold at places?
|
No. Prodrive are linear springs, eibach pro kit are progressive.
|
Thanks. Being thick, what's the difference?
|
Progressive spring get harder gradually when pushing where normal springs stay always the same...
